There was a circumstance for a long time where Hero/Villain bases that had coalitioned in the very early days of COV could "drop" inspirations, enhancements and salvage items on the corresponding bins for the opposing side. This permitted item migration across factions. That particular loophole was closed a while ago, however.

    A funny/frustrating thing about GMs taking on a hero or villain PC is that if the GM is not that familiar with CoH (NCSoft has a GM 'pool' that provides GM services for all their games such as Guild Wars and Aion), they may not realize that you have to enable cross-alignment chat for a hero to speak to a villain (as what needs to be done in Co-Op zones or PvP zones). So, it's been known for a GM to show up in a villain's mission after being summoned by /petition, and not 'hear' what you're saying since they don't have villain chat enabled. And they think they're being ignored and leave. If that ever happens to you, get on your global or help channel and ask someone playing a hero to send that GM a /tell to enable their villain chat.
